Senators Re-Sign Forwards Zack Smith and Colin Greening

The Ottawa Senators announced today that they have re-signed center Zack Smith to a two-year contract extension and center Colin Greening to a three-year contract. Financial terms of both deals were not disclosed. Both players would have been eligible for restricted free agency this summer. In 55 games this past season with the Senators, Smith had four goals and five assists for nine points and 120 penalty minutes. He also appeared in 22 games with Binghamton of the AHL, scoring seven goals and five assists for 12 points and 32 penalty minutes. Greening appeared in 24 games with the Senators this past season, scoring six goals and seven assists for 13 points. He also appeared in 59 games with Binghamton, scoring 15 goals and 25 assists for 40 points. These aren't bad depth signings for the Senators, as Smith and Greening have more than likely secured roster spots with the team for next season with their fine play during the 2010-11 campaign. Smith brings lots of grit and toughness to the checking lines, as well as some two-way ability and some skill to the penalty kill. Greening brings lots of size, defensive ability, and versatility to the forward lines, as he can also play on the wing. He should bring plenty of offensive depth to the checking lines for the next three years.
